Mesa (texformat-rework): mesa: remove a bunch of gl_renderbuffer fields

Brian Paul brianp at kemper.freedesktop.org
Fri Oct 9 02:29:35 UTC 2009


Module: Mesa
Branch: texformat-rework
Commit: 45e76d2665b38ba3787548310efc59e969124c01
URL:    http://cgit.freedesktop.org/mesa/mesa/commit/?id=45e76d2665b38ba3787548310efc59e969124c01

Author: Brian Paul <brianp at vmware.com>
Date:   Thu Oct  8 20:27:27 2009 -0600

mesa: remove a bunch of gl_renderbuffer fields

_ActualFormat is replaced by Format (MESA_FORMAT_x).
ColorEncoding, ComponentType, RedBits, GreenBits, BlueBits, etc. are
all replaced by MESA_FORMAT_x queries.

---

 src/mesa/drivers/dri/common/drirenderbuffer.c      |   23 +-
 src/mesa/drivers/dri/i915/i915_texstate.c          |    2 +-
 src/mesa/drivers/dri/intel/intel_buffers.c         |    2 +-
 src/mesa/drivers/dri/intel/intel_context.c         |   14 +-
 src/mesa/drivers/dri/intel/intel_fbo.c             |  105 ++-----
 src/mesa/drivers/dri/intel/intel_span.c            |   21 +-
 src/mesa/drivers/dri/intel/intel_tex_format.c      |    2 +-
 src/mesa/drivers/dri/r200/r200_state_init.c        |   10 +-
 src/mesa/drivers/dri/r300/r300_cmdbuf.c            |   10 +-
 .../drivers/dri/radeon/radeon_common_context.c     |   14 +-
 src/mesa/drivers/dri/radeon/radeon_fbo.c           |  102 ++-----
 src/mesa/drivers/dri/radeon/radeon_span.c          |   20 +-
 src/mesa/drivers/dri/radeon/radeon_state_init.c    |   10 +-
 src/mesa/drivers/dri/sis/sis_dd.c                  |    9 +-
 src/mesa/drivers/dri/swrast/swrast.c               |   23 +-
 src/mesa/drivers/dri/unichrome/via_context.c       |    5 +
 src/mesa/drivers/osmesa/osmesa.c                   |   19 +-
 src/mesa/drivers/x11/xm_buffer.c                   |    8 +-
 src/mesa/drivers/x11/xm_dd.c                       |    4 +-
 src/mesa/main/depthstencil.c                       |  344 +++++++++++++++-----
 src/mesa/main/fbobject.c                           |  190 ++++++------
 src/mesa/main/framebuffer.c                        |   70 +++--
 src/mesa/main/mtypes.h                             |   12 +-
 src/mesa/main/rbadaptors.c                         |   18 +-
 src/mesa/main/renderbuffer.c                       |  243 ++++----------
 src/mesa/main/texrender.c                          |   17 +-
 src/mesa/state_tracker/st_cb_clear.c               |   13 +-
 src/mesa/state_tracker/st_cb_fbo.c                 |   14 +-
 src/mesa/state_tracker/st_cb_texture.c             |    9 +-
 src/mesa/state_tracker/st_format.c                 |  103 +++++--
 src/mesa/state_tracker/st_format.h                 |    7 +-
 src/mesa/swrast/s_clear.c                          |    8 +-
 src/mesa/swrast/s_depth.c                          |   13 +-
 src/mesa/swrast/s_triangle.c                       |    2 +-
 34 files changed, 709 insertions(+), 757 deletions(-)

Diff:   http://cgit.freedesktop.org/mesa/mesa/diff/?id=45e76d2665b38ba3787548310efc59e969124c01



More information about the mesa-commit mailing list